button and an iframe : onmouseout

Hi,

I have a button.
When I click on this button, a menu in a iframe appears.

I can't put the code of the iframe in the same div.

I would like that :
if I do a "mouseout" of the button and if the mouse is not on the
iframe
then hide iframe

I don't understand how doing that ! :-(

check toElement/relatedTarget :
if((event.toElement||event.relatedTarget)['tagName'].toLowerCase()!
='iframe')
//hide iframe
